Warner Bros. is also pleased to announce
the inclusion of some of the film series' most iconic sets within the
attraction including the Great Hall, Dumbledore's office, the Ministry
of Magic, Harry Potter's famous cupboard under the stairs, 4 Privet
Drive, Gryffindor common room, the boys' dormitory, the Potion's
classroom, Professor Umbridge's office, the Weasley kitchen, the
Hogwarts bridge and many others still to be announced.
The unique walking tour attraction will offer visitors the
very first opportunity to journey behind-the-scenes and experience the
magic that has gone into creating the most successful film series of all
time. Visitors will be able to see firsthand the sheer scale and detail
of the actual sets, costumes, animatronics, special effects and props
used in all eight of the Harry Potter films.

Warner Bros. Studio Tour London - The Making of Harry Potter
will open in Spring 2012 with timed tickets available from 13th October
2011. Tickets are priced at £28 for adults, £21 for children and £83 for
a family of four. Tickets must be booked in advance via a dedicated
website www.wbstudiotour.co.uk or through approved tour operators.
